Heads up: if the Lintrock baseline file in the Quarrow repo drifts from main, CI fails with a "stale baseline" error even when the code is fine. Quick fix is to regenerate the baseline on a clean checkout and re-push. If a customer build is blocked, confirm the failing run matches the token below before escalating.

build token for yadug-yagag: htk21_c863c33eb8b82c0c9c152

# Service Accounts: String Extraction

The `extract-i18n` script pulls translatable strings from all Bramblewick repos and pushes them to the Glossa service. It runs under the `i18n-extractor` service account. Do not run it under your personal account; Glossa rate-limits individual users aggressively. The account has write access to the staging catalog only. Set the token in your shell before invoking the script. The current staging token is below.

API key for kahap-kafog: zpat15_6qzxZ7YR8aDwjmp

## Artifact Signing — SDK Parity Notes (Weekly Sync)

Kestrel SDK for Android reached parity with the Swift client this sprint: offline queueing, batched telemetry, and retry semantics now match. Both SDKs ship as signed artifacts from the same pipeline. Remaining gap: background sync throttling, targeted next sprint. Verify both release bundles before tagging. Both artifacts validate against the shared signing key below.

signing key of kawig-fafog = bky19_6Fypv1qws7J8qJtaYjX

## Runbook: Graphlet Viewer Won't Render

If a customer's dependency graph comes up blank in Graphlet, it's almost always the layout worker timing out on huge graphs. Restart the worker pool first, then ask them to retry. Before escalating to the Maple team, confirm the service is running with these configuration values.

config for yahof-tajop:
zorath:
  pin: 7493
  metrics_host: metrics.zorath.tolvaqsys.internal
  tenant: praiel
  seal: seal_fd9cd4f1